# Quillbarrow Environments

Quick refresher for release planning: Quillbarrow runs dev, staging, and prod, all on the Fennmark cluster. The big news is the ORM refactor — we've swapped the crusty legacy mapper for Relaywick across dev and staging, and prod follows next cycle. Query plans look healthier and the N+1 storms are basically gone. Staging mirrors prod data shapes, so it's the safest place to rehearse the release. When you cut the build, staging picks up the configuration values below.

service settings:
ralael:
  pin: 7453
  tenant: zorath
  seal: seal_087806e4
  metrics_host: metrics.ralael.paliqworks.example
  standby_team: fraath
  escalation: praok-istiel
  nonce: 10e083

Each user-supplied formula in Calquill executes inside an ephemeral Vessway sandbox bound to a single session. Sessions expire after fifteen minutes of inactivity, and the sandbox pool reclaims memory immediately on expiry, so long-running formulas must checkpoint via the continuation API. Release managers should verify before cutover that the sandbox broker rejects sessions created under the prior signing key. To exercise the broker's session-creation route in the staging cluster, authenticate with the bearer token below.

login token, yajeg-fawif: eyJhbGciOiJIUzI1NiIsInR5cCI6IkpXVCJ9.eyJzdWIiOiIEdPQYnZXaZIn0.HSRTnYZBx0Qc

Runbook — Admin table bulk-edit account recovery

Quick context for the sync: the Ledgerpine admin console locks the operator account if a bulk edit touches more than 10k rows without a dry-run flag. Happened twice this month, so here's the drill. First, cancel any in-flight bulk jobs so the queue doesn't replay on unlock. Second, confirm no partial writes landed in the audit table — roll back if so. Third, grab a second engineer to witness the recovery. Then unlock the operator account using the recovery passphrase below.

unlock words, bawef-kahap: sorax-sorir-quenys-aldok